Broken or Damaged Hinges

Over time, hinges become stiff and damaged because of the strain they endure daily. Accidental bumps and drops can also damage hinges. It is important to address these issues as soon as you can, to avoid further damage and potentially expensive repairs.

Depending on the type, there are a variety of ways to repair damaged or broken hinges. If your hinge is screw-in you can fill the hole with Bondo or wood putty. This is an interim fix that wears out over time. You can also buy a cabinet hinge repair plate that is large enough to cover the damaged area and has new holes to screw into.

A dowel and epoxy is a different alternative. This is a permanent solution however it requires some technical expertise. You'll need to determine the hole size and buy dowels with the same diameter. The dowels will need to be cut to size, and then glued using epoxy. The dowels should be pushed into the wood until they are completely flush. This will ensure that your screws are secure on the hinges when you reconnect them.

Damaged Lintels

Lintels are essential to the structural integrity of your building because they assist in reducing the weight of brick walls above doors, windows and other openings in walls. They are constructed of a variety materials, but they are susceptible to deterioration because of damp and aging. This can cause them to fail and put the structure in danger. It is crucial to get your lintels fixed as soon as you can to avoid costly lintel repairs.

The most obvious indication of a lintel's problem is the visible cracks that appear above windows and doors. These will often appear in the shape of vertical cracks that are stepped and move diagonally up and down from the edge of the opening. This kind of cracking is a clear indication that the lintel's frame is no longer able to support the wall it is above.

If you are unsure if your lintel is damaged, you should ask for the assistance of a professional structural engineer to assess your building. They will be able to give you guidance on the best method to fix your lintel.

Concrete lintels can be reinforced with steel rods in order to increase their strength and durability. These steel rods may get corroded over time and expand, causing the concrete above to crack. To avoid further issues an lintel near me repair should include replacing the steel with an application of waterproofing.

Lintels made of wood can be affected by dampness which can lead to wood rot. This may require lintel repair. In this instance, it may be required to replace the old lintel with a new one made of helical bars. These reinforcement bars are bound together with anchor grout to create a strong beam for masonry. These reinforcement bars are a great alternative to traditional timber lintels. They can also be used to strengthen brick or masonry the lintels.
